I missed the original message but going by Esther's email Susan requested information on PD meetings in Atlanta. Atlanta has a pretty active PD group. If you call the APDA information and referral center at (404) 778-5120 you can get the newsletter which lists numerous PD meetings through out Atlanta and the state of Georgia. Aside from these meetings there is also a large monthly meeting held a Wesley Woods near Emory University. 1821 Clifton Road. The next meeting is on Saturday, November 15, 1997 at 10:30 am.
